Every year, around 375 babies begin their lives in the Neonatal Unit at York Hospital. These are babies born prematurely or with health complications. Babies who need specialist care, and families who need comfort, reassurance, and support during one of the most challenging times of their lives.

The Neonatal Unit, previously known as the Special Care Baby Unit (SCBU), provides care for families across York and Scarborough. A £2 million refurbishment is currently underway, with the new unit set to open in 2026. The transformation will create a state-of-the-art environment for babies to become stronger and healthier, while also offering improved facilities to support parents during their time in hospital.  

The Tiny Lives Appeal aims to raise £100,000 to enhance the experience for babies and their families in the new unit. With your support, we can fund additional equipment and furnishings to help transform the Neonatal Unit into a calm, tranquil and comforting, family-friendly space.

Why your support matters

The Neonatal Unit already delivers vital clinical care. Your support of the Tiny Lives Appeal will help us create an environment for families that matches the compassionate care delivered by the dedicated team. With your help, we can fund:

  • Reclining chairs so parents can stay close to their baby, day and night
  • Twin cots so twins can be together from the start, supporting bonding and emotional wellbeing
  • Height-adjustable cots to support mothers recovering from C-sections, helping them care for their babies with ease and dignity
  • Comfortable furniture to create a space where families can relax and feel at home
  • Therapeutic skylights to soften the clinical environment and bring a sense of calm to the unit

These upgrades will create a calm and comforting space that supports families emotionally and physically. They will help parents feel closer to their babies, reduce stress, and encourage connection.
